Smeg BCC02 This sleek compact and striking machine, designed by Milan-based company Deep Design combines the brand's retro style with cutting edge technology. The machine can handle all the steps of the coffee-making procedure from grinding beans to making a puck, then texturing milk to dispensing the right volume. The machine is also available in red, black, or taupe. It will easily integrate into any kitchen design. It's not without its shortcomings, however: most reviewers found it a little expensive for a bean-to-cup maker. cup maker (and it doesn't include a milk pitcher). There were many positive reviews of this machine's ease of use as well as the quality of its coffee. The user-friendly digital display offers an easy-to-follow guideline and feedback throughout the making process, allowing you to make your drink perfect each time. It will even alert you to adjust the size of the grind if it's not exactly right. Melitta Barista TS Smart The Barista TS Smart is a fantastic bean-to-cup machine with a lot of features that make it stand out from the competition. Its most distinctive feature could be the fact that it can be controlled via your smartphone via the Melitta Connect App. This allows you to change settings and dispensing different coffee recipes that are stored in the machine itself. This makes the machine very flexible and adaptable to your taste. There are a variety of options to change the intensity of your drink, cup sizes and even whether you want milk included. The machine comes with two airtight containers that are automatically selected for different specialities. It will default to standard espresso beans in one and cafe creme (a German variation of long black or flat white) in the other however, you can select any beans you'd like. There's also a convenient chute for pre-ground coffee if you want to make your own (for instance in the event that your dinner guest brings their own). Users have also been impressed by the speed of the machine. They have said that it can make their drinks much faster than other machines they have used. Another bonus is that the machine will notify you when one of its hoppers is about to be empty, so you don't get caught out by running out of your favourite beverage. The price may be a worry for some. This machine costs nearly PS999. It's still less expensive than comparable Jura machines that have similar features. The Barista TS Smart is backed by a generous warranty, offering two years of protection. This is a greater warranty than the standard one-year guarantee. It's a mark of confidence on behalf of the manufacturer. It also comes with an cleaning tablet as well as a descaler, which makes it simple to keep on top of the machine's maintenance needs. Jura GIGA 6 The Jura GIGA 6 is a powerful espresso machine that uses artificial intelligence to create the best specialty coffees. It identifies what you like and rearranges its menus so that you can pick your favorite beverages. You can also choose your preferred grind size, water temperature and milk and coffee foam volumes. The smart rinsing, cleaning and sanitizing programmes are activated by pressing a button. This makes the maintenance of your coffee maker easier than ever. One of the unique features of the Giga 6 is that it has two milk and coffee spouts, which means it can create two different coffee recipes simultaneously. The dual fluid and heating system within the machine make this possible. Spouts can be adjusted for width and height to accommodate different cups. There is also a spout that can be used to make iced-coffee or tea using hot water. Another great aspect of the Giga 6 is the ability to personalize and duplicate your preferred coffees. Nespresso Inissia The Nespresso Inissia is a cost-effective and easy way for espresso and coffee enthusiasts to enjoy their favorite coffee drinks at home. Its high-pressure pump and patented extraction system ensure that every cup of coffee is flavorful, rich and silky smooth. Furthermore, the Inissia is quick to heat up and features large capacity for the water tank that lets you brew multiple cups without the need to refill often. Inissia, a compact and sleek pod machine is perfect for kitchens with a limited counter space. It is also simple to use, with only a little effort required to set-up and operate the machine. When the machine is fully charged, it is able to make one cup of coffee in less than 25 seconds, making it perfect for those who require an instant caffeine boost. Additionally, the Inissia provides a wide range of premium coffee capsules to match any taste, ranging from robust and strong to mild and aromatic. The machine is energy efficient and shuts down after nine minutes if it is not being used. It runs on low amounts of electricity. The machine's design is versatile with a fold-down drip tray to accommodate larger size recipe glasses and a capsule container which can hold up to 11 used capsules. To make coffee, simply place the capsule into the machine and press one of the two buttons to start the coffee brewing process. The Espresso button will dispens an espresso shot while the Lungo will run a large amount of water to create the lungo-style coffee. You can stop the coffee brewing process or stop it at any time. If you need more water or less you can alter its volume in the control panel. Inissia's ease of cleaning is a further great benefit. Every day, run a cycle using water, without a capsule through the machine to eliminate any residue. Descale the machine every three months to rid it of any calcium or lime deposits.
